Willen Lake is excited to announce its first-ever Flavour Fest, a two-day street food and family event set to take place on 26 & 27 October.

This free-to-attend festival promises a vibrant weekend filled with food, fun, and entertainment for all ages.
Food lovers can indulge in a variety of street food favourites, with vendors including; The Rub, an award-winning vendor offering mouth-watering meat feasts like the Desperate Dan and the Rib Tickler; Lime Face a fusion of Bao Buns and Malaysian street food, La Pitta offering Greek Gyros and Halloumi fries, and Urban Spice Box famous for their Punjabi street food, Bandit Street Food, award-winning Americana-style BBQ food plus food & drinks will also be available from the Willen Lake Café that offers freshly ground coffee and stone-baked pizzas.
In addition to the culinary delights, Flavour Fest will feature live music, a DJ, and face painting to keep everyone entertained throughout the day for a small charge. Children can also enjoy the Halloween Half Term Trail for free, adding a seasonal twist to the weekend festivities.
Whether you’re coming for the food, the music, or a fun family day out, Flavour Fest offers something for everyone. The event is open to all, free of charge, and no booking is required.
Event Details:
Dates: Saturday 26 October & Sunday 27 October 2024
Time: 11:00 AM – 5:00 PM
Location: Willen Lake, Milton Keynes
Entry: Free
